Synopsis by Hal Erickson

Mexican actress Movita, who rose to fame as one of the native girls in the Oscar-winning Mutiny on the Bounty, heads the cast of Monogram's Paradise Isle. On a remote South Sea Island, sun-kissed maiden Ila (Movita) finds white man Richard Kennedy (Warren Hull) washed up on shore. Once a celebrated painter, Kennedy has been stricken blind, and was on his way to a European eye specialist when his ship was destroyed in an explosion. Confused, disillusioned and embittered, Kennedy is nursed back to health by Ila, who tries her best to restore his will to live. Complicating her efforts are her jealous native boyfriend Tono (George Pilita) and scurrilous pearl trader Hoener (William B. Davidson).
